compare and contrast Romeo and Juliet Soliloquies in act 2. what differences are revealed about their understanding of romantic relationships

Juliet is a little more cautious than Romeo. She laments the fact that Romeo is a Montague and wonders how she could ever receive his love. Romeo is much more impulsive and rash. He goes on about Juliet's beauty and his infatuation with little regard for the practicality of the situation.
